Police procedural dramas are always intriguing to watch and these shows get even better when they are based on real stories. One such drama is ABC’s ‘The Rookie’, which is based on the real-life Los Angeles Police Department officer William Norcross, who moved to Los Angeles in 2015 and joined the department in his mid-40s, making him the oldest rookie at the LAPD.

The series premiered in 2018 and ended its fourth season in May 2022. Nathan Fillion plays the lead role of John Nolan on the show and sees Alyssa Diaz (Angela Lopez), Richard T. Jones (Wade Grey), and Titus Makin Jr (Jackson West) playing pivotal roles. However, during the premiere of Season 4, we saw a major character getting killed off in one of the most unceremonious ways possible and yes, we are talking about Jackson West.

Fans were stunned when they got to see how Jackson died in the first episode of Season 4 and kept on scratching their heads as to why the makers would write off such an amazing character from the show. So, here’s why Jackson West left ‘The Rookie’.

Why did Jackson West leave ‘The Rookie’?

The preparations for Jackson’s exit started happening right from the promotional stuff that started to come out before the season premiered. A lot of people realized that Jackson was missing in those teasers and trailers. In Season 3, we saw how his new TO, named Doug Stanton, was a racist and made his life miserable. He worked with one of his colleagues to get Stanton fired and they finally got succeeded in showing Stanton’s true colors.

However, the premiere of Season 4 saw Jackson getting killed in an unceremonious way, but it was the finale of the third edition where it all began. The ending moments of Season 3 saw Angela Lopez (Diaz) and Wesley Evers (Shawn Ashmore) getting married. However, La Fiera made a plan and captured the bride-to-be. When the fourth season began, it was revealed that Jackson has also been taken by La Fiera’s men. A few moments later, the security footage found by LAPD found that Jackson was shot in the neck and shoved into a truck.

As soon as the episode ended, fans went berserk on social media and said how forced the entire thing looked because killing a character in the middle of a story arc is so annoying.

His decision of leaving the series was confirmed by the showrunner Alexi Hawley himself. In an interview with TV Line, Hawley made it clear that Makin Jr. didn’t want to come back on the show and they had to do something to write his character off. He added, “What I can say is that Titus Makin [is] not coming back to the show. So we needed to do the best that we could to honor the character who’s been so primally a part of the show.”

So, that’s why the character was written off and we know that Makin Jr. is not making an appearance in the upcoming season.
